Corinthian Yacht Club Mid-Winters Regatta
Cal Maritime Offshore Sailing Team participated in the Corinthian Yacht Club Mid-Winters Regatta aboard our One Design 48 February 19-20. This was designed to be a team building and training exercise for the upcoming harbor cup event. We were very lucky to sail against the sister ship to our boat which was recently renamed Bodacious. It was a sort of "One Design" race between the two of us, much like how it will be at harbor cup, only against 8 others.
Saturday it was raining all day, but we toughed it out and sailed. It was about 5 knots of breeze at the start then it completely died and we drifted around for a little bit until we got to the next couple of puffs, which helped us pass our competitors and brought us all the way to the finish line.
Sunday turned out to be a beautiful day. It was sunny and the breeze picked up to 15 knots at the start. We had a difficult first upwind beat and downwind run but ended up passing our competitors in the last 5 yards to the finish line.
